How To Use Adobe Acrobat Online Tool To Set PDF Password

If you are looking for an online tool to secure your PDF file, why not give Adobe Acrobat Online a try? It will allow you to set passwords to your PDF files without any cost.

How To Use Adobe Acrobat Online Tool

We highly recommend using this Acrobat online tool for privacy and data security.

Firstly, go to the Adobe Acrobat Online Protect PDF page. Log in to your account (or create one for free if you don’t have one). Click on the “Select a File” button to upload your PDF. Below, you will find a section labeled “Set Password.” Enter your password twice for confirmation and click on “Set Password.”

Afterward, the file will be processed. Once the processing is complete, you’ll need to re-enter the password to download the file. You will find the download button at the top menu of the website.

This method is simple and perfect to use and doesn’t require any subscription or payment. However, if you regularly work with PDFs and need more advanced features, the desktop application might be a better fit and you need to buy a subscription.
